本文将从搭建大名iOS软件的角度,探讨如何打造稳定高效的用户体验。首先介绍了iOS设备的特点和市场占有率,以及大名软件的概述和发展历程。接着从UI设计、代码规范、测试流程和用户反馈等方面,分析了打造高质量用户体验的关键因素。最后总结了一些实用的方法和经验,帮助开发者搭建出更好的iOS应用。
1. iOS设备和市场概述
iOS是由苹果公司开发的移动操作系统,它的特点是界面简洁、操作流畅、软硬件一体化,并具有高度的安全性和稳定性。截至2021年,iOS设备在全球智能手机市场的占有率超过20%,其中在北美、欧洲等高端市场,占有率更是超过50%,因此,iOS成为了开发者必须关注的一个重要平台。
2. 大名软件概述和发展历程
大名软件是一款以社交为主题的应用,是国内较为知名的社交软件之一。在2019年初推出了新版的iOS应用,全面升级了界面、功能和用户体验。此后,大名软件在iOS市场上的表现较为突出,得到了用户的一致好评。
3. UI设计、代码规范、测试流程和用户反馈
3.1 UI设计
UI设计对于iOS应用的用户体验来说是至关重要的。在UI设计过程中,要注意以下几点:
- 界面简洁清晰,避免过多复杂的UI元素,保证界面的易用性和视觉效果。
- 颜色搭配要合理,不同标签和功能模块之间的颜色应该有明显的区分,并且要符合iOS系统的UI设计规范。
- 扁平化设计风格,符合iOS系统的整体风格,让用户能够快速找到功能,并且使用起来感觉舒适。
3.2 代码规范
代码规范是保证代码质量和可维护性的关键因素。在开发iOS应用时,需要注意以下几点:
- 统一代码风格,遵循iOS系统和苹果公司官方的编码规范。
- 减少代码冗余,避免重复的代码和无用的资源占用,提高软件运行的效率和稳定性。
- 使用工具自动化测试代码,避免人为疏忽导致的错误,提高测试效率和准确性。
3.3 测试流程
测试流程是确保软件质量的重要保障。在iOS应用的测试过程中,需要注意以下几点:
- 使用真实iOS设备进行测试,方便问题的发现和解决。
- 增加用户场景测试,模拟用户在不同网络环境和使用习惯下的使用情况,以便尽可能模拟现实用户的体验。
- 提供详细的测试报告,及时记录问题和解决方案,便于开发者跟进和优化。
3.4 用户反馈
用户反馈是改进iOS应用的重要依据。在应用推出后,需要注意以下几点:
- 提供多种渠道供用户进行反馈,如邮件、电话、社交媒体等,方便用户及时反馈问题和建议。
- 认真对待用户反馈,及时回复、解决用户的问题,并适时更新版本,优化用户体验。
- 积极倾听用户的需求和意见,改善应用不足,让用户感受到开发者的用心和贴心。
4. 实用方法和经验
4.1 使用第三方SDK和接口
在搭建iOS应用的过程中,可以使用一些第三方SDK和接口,如百度地图、支付宝、微信等,避免重复造轮子,提高开发效率,并且加入第三方服务还可以丰富应用功能,提高用户体验。
4.2 使用优秀的框架和工具
在开发iOS应用时,可以使用一些优秀的开源框架和工具,如AFNetworking、Masonry、SDWebImage等,帮助开发者快速构建应用和解决常见问题。
4.3 提供良好的文档和示例代码
在搭建iOS应用时,需要提供详细的文档和示例代码,便于其他开发者参考和学习。同时,良好的文档和示例代码也是提高开发者信任度和用户体验的重要因素。
本文从搭建大名iOS软件出发,探讨了如何打造稳定高效的用户体验。通过分析UI设计、代码规范、测试流程和用户反馈等方面,总结出了一些实用的方法和经验,帮助开发者提高iOS应用的质量和用户满意度。
iOS软件的市场竞争越来越激烈,为了打造稳定高效的用户体验,专业的搭建大名iOS软件的技术和经验变得至关重要。本文将从需求分析、项目管理、UI设计、开发与测试、发布推广等方面讲解如何打造优秀的iOS软件。
1、需求分析:了解用户需求是开发iOS软件的关键因素。要先理解用户的需求和偏好,然后确定产品的功能和特性。通过市场调研、竞品分析和用户反馈等方式,进行深入细致的需求分析。这样可以确保产品在开发过程中能始终保持用户导向,满足用户的期望和需求。
2、项目管理:在iOS软件开发的过程中,项目管理也是至关重要的环节。要通过合理的规划和组织,有效的风险控制和协同工作,来保证项目的顺利完成。选择合适的开发模式和流程,采用成熟的项目管理工具,灵活应对需求变化和技术问题,都是项目管理的重要方面。
3、UI设计:用户界面设计是iOS软件中重要的表现形式之一,它直接影响用户的使用体验。优秀的UI设计能使用户在使用时感到愉悦和舒适。因此,在设计过程中,要注重用户体验和品牌形象的营造,充分尊重用户的视觉感受,并对各种设备和屏幕大小进行适配,以确保设计的效果最佳。
4、开发与测试:开发与测试是iOS软件制作的最主要环节。要选择合适的开发工具和平台,明确代码规范和测试标准,并进行充分的联调和测试。在开发过程中,要注重代码的可维护性和可读性,减少代码错误的数量,保证代码的稳定性和可靠性。
5、发布推广:iOS软件的发布和推广是其商业价值的体现。要制定统一的发布和推广策略,包括上线前的产品测试、提交应用商店、宣传推广等环节,以使软件能够得到更多的用户认可和使用。同时还必须注意软件的安全性和保护用户隐私,避免用户信息泄露和黑客攻击等风险。
结论:本文从需求分析、项目管理、UI设计、开发与测试、发布推广等方面,详细阐述出如何打造稳定高效的用户体验的iOS软件。只有在各个环节都做好了具体的实践工作,才能够真正打造出一个领先的、可靠的、用户体验优秀的iOS软件,从而赢得市场的认可和用户的喜爱。